Firstly, the 72mm ND variable filter allows me to control the amount of light entering my camera lens. This is especially important when shooting in bright sunlight or in situations where there is a stark contrast between light and dark areas. By adjusting the filter, I can achieve a more balanced exposure without overexposing or underexposing my image.

Moreover, this filter also allows me to create stunning long exposure shots. Long exposures are great for capturing movement and creating dreamy effects such as silky smooth waterfalls or streaking clouds. The ND variable filter lets me adjust the amount of light entering my lens, allowing for longer shutter speeds without overexposing my image.

What is a 72mm Nd Variable Filter?

A 72mm Nd Variable Filter is a type of neutral density (Nd) filter that allows you to control the amount of light entering your camera lens. It consists of two rotating glass elements that can be adjusted to darken or lighten your image. The ’72mm’ refers to the diameter of the filter, which is compatible with lenses that have a 72mm thread size.

Why do you need a 72mm Nd Variable Filter?

There are multiple reasons why a 72mm Nd Variable Filter should be an essential part of your photography gear. Some of the key benefits include:

– Versatility: With this filter, you can adjust the amount of light entering your lens without changing your aperture or shutter speed settings. This allows you to achieve different creative effects such as motion blur, long exposures, and shallow depth of field.
– Convenience: Instead of carrying multiple fixed ND filters with different light reduction capabilities, a variable ND filter offers all these options in one compact package.
– Protection: The glass elements in this filter act as a protective layer for your lens, preventing scratches and dirt from damaging it.

Things to consider when buying a 72mm Nd Variable Filter

1. Quality: The most crucial factor when buying any camera accessory is quality. Look for filters made from high-quality materials with multi-coated glass elements to reduce glare and improve image clarity.

2. Light Reduction Capability: The strength of an ND filter is measured in ‘stops’. A higher number indicates more light reduction, allowing you to use longer shutter speeds or wider apertures in bright conditions. Consider getting a filter with at least 6 stops for versatile use.

3. Compatibility: Ensure that the filter’s thread size matches your lens diameter (in this case, 72mm). You can also purchase step-up rings if you want to use the same filter on lenses with smaller thread sizes.

4. Brand Reputation: It’s always best to invest in reputable brands known for producing high-quality photography equipment. Do some research and read reviews from other photographers before making a purchase.

Maintenance and Care

To ensure your 72mm Nd Variable Filter lasts long and maintains its effectiveness, here are some essential maintenance tips:

– Keep it clean by using a microfiber cloth or air blower to remove dust particles.
– Avoid touching the glass elements with bare fingers as they can leave smudges.
– Store it in its protective case when not in use.
– Do not expose it to extreme temperatures or moisture.
